Passkeys as an Alternative to Passwords

To bolster user authentication, passkeys based on the WebAuthn standard are being introduced by Google. These passkeys create an asymmetric key pair, with the private key stored on the user’s device and the public key held by the service provider.

Microsoft’s Farewell to VBScript

Microsoft has made the decision to bid adieu to VBScript, a programming language similar to Visual Basic or Visual Basic for Applications (VBA). After 30 years in use, VBScript will be phased out, aligning with the increased focus on modern and secure programming practices.

Air Europa’s Data Breach and Customer Precautions

Air Europa, a Spanish airline, has recently fallen victim to a data breach. In response, the company has urged its customers to cancel their credit cards to mitigate potential damages caused by the breach.

The data breach at Air Europa exposed sensitive customer information, including full payment card numbers, CVV numbers, and expiration dates. This unfortunate incident highlights the urgent need for robust cybersecurity measures in the aviation industry.

Magecart Malware Discovered on HTTP 404 Pages

Cybersecurity researchers at Akamai have discovered a novel hiding technique employed by the Magecart online skimmer malware. The malware is being concealed within HTTP 404 page not found error pages displayed by online shops.

This insidious technique has been used to target numerous websites, including major players in the food and retail sectors. The cunning concealment of malware underlines the evolving sophistication of cyberattacks.

Unauthorized access to IT systems at Volex

British power and data transmission product manufacturer Volex informed investors about unauthorized access to certain IT systems and data at some of its international sites.
